Output 56a62e6805a86f45ca0be11557aa1529a4ecb656dec2b0400ac15a760259d882:84

value
861785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f591ac294a76732140d45ab9a12eb62c255c5d26 OP_EQUAL
address
3Q5Tz3ae67HzV5EYFehcbuZsLfs6ECoYKf
transaction
56a62e6805a86f45ca0be11557aa1529a4ecb656dec2b0400ac15a760259d882
confirmations
162571
spent
true